Living Room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water is pooling on the floor | No | Yes | It’s dangerous. It can cause more damage. It’s not safe to handle alone. |
| Water is under the carpet | No | Yes | It’s hidden. It can cause mold. You need the right tools to remove it. |
| There’s a small leak from a pipe | Yes | No | It’s manageable. You can stop the leak. But don’t ignore it. |
| Water is coming from a burst pipe | No | Yes | It’s a big problem. It needs fast action. It can cause serious damage. |
| There’s a flood from a storm | No | Yes | It’s too much for a DIY. You need a team. You need experts. |
| Water is affecting the ceiling | No | Yes | It’s risky. It can collapse. It needs a professional. |

Living Room Water Removal Cost In Brockton, MA
Living Room Water Removal costs vary. They depend on the size of the area. They depend on the type of water. And they depend on how long it’s been there. These are estimates. They’re not exact. But they give you a sense of what to expect. You can get a free estimate. You can get a plan. You can get help. That’s what we do.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, type of flooring, and time since the incident.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$800 – $4,000 | Size of the area, humidity levels, and drying time need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$300 – $1,500 | Amount of damage, type of surfaces, and presence of mold.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$6,000 | Extent of damage, materials needed, and labor involved. |
| Insurance Help and Documentation | $200 – $1,000 | Amount of work needed, complexity of the claim, and time spent. |
| Emergency Response | $500 – $3,000 | Time of call, severity of the damage, and urgency needed. |
